Optimization of Budget Planning for Irrigation Canal Rehabilitation to Enhance Project Efficiency

Abstract

This study aims to optimize the budget planning for the rehabilitation of the Rempanga – Bukit Biru irrigation canal in Tenggarong, Kutai Kartanegara, East Kalimantan. The focus of this research includes accurate estimation of construction costs, identification of key cost components, provision of a solid basis for project budget planning, and ensuring the economic feasibility of the project. Data were collected through field surveys, technical documentation, and lists of material and labor prices, followed by detailed cost calculations using the standard analysis of the Ministry of Public Works and Housing. The cost estimation revealed that concrete masonry work constitutes the largest share of the total budget, followed by stone masonry and earthwork. Budget optimization was carried out by identifying major cost components and applying value engineering principles. This analysis emphasizes the importance of precise cost planning to support project implementation efficiency, as well as the potential for risk control to minimize material and time wastage. The findings of this research can serve as a reference for similar projects in regions with comparable geographical and technical challenges. Future research is recommended to integrate digital technologies such as Building Information Modeling (BIM) for real-time cost simulation and integrated project management.
